Bottas’ F1 race engineer to join Mercedes FE programme
Valtteri Bottas’ race engineer will leave Mercedes’ Formula 1 team in order to become the chief race engineer for its new Formula E operation. Tony Ross has worked at Mercedes since 2011, acting as Bottas’ race engineer for the Finn’s two seasons with the team, as well as previously working with Nico Rosberg. 5774263478001 CrashTV: Bottas was heard paying tribute to Ross via team radio after the chequered flag in Abu Dhabi on Sunday, with Mercedes team boss Toto Wolff confirming that it had been Ross’ last race in the role. “Tony Ross is going to be the chief race engineer of our Formula E programme,” Wolff confirmed when asked by Crash.net about the team’s plans....
